Unipol Gruppo S.p.A.: core business model
Unipol Gruppo S.p.A. operates primarily in the insurance sector, with a focus on non-life insurance products such as motor, property, and accident coverage. The group also provides life insurance and reinsurance services, complemented by banking activities through its subsidiary Unipol Banca. According to the company's investor relations page as of 11.05.2026, Unipol emphasizes a multi-channel distribution model, leveraging agencies, bancassurance, and direct channels to reach customers.
This integrated model allows Unipol to cross-sell products effectively within Italy, where it holds significant market share. The company's strategy centers on risk management and customer retention, supported by a strong capital base. Main revenue and product drivers for Unipol Gruppo S.p.A.
Non-life insurance remains the primary revenue driver for Unipol, accounting for the majority of premiums written. Motor vehicle insurance is a cornerstone, benefiting from Italy's high vehicle ownership rates. Life insurance and savings products contribute to diversified income, while banking operations provide fee-based revenues and support bancassurance sales.
In recent periods, Unipol has focused on digital transformation to enhance efficiency and customer experience. The group's direct insurance arm, Linear Assicurazioni, drives online sales. Go to the official websiteIndustry trends and competitive position
The European insurance industry faces pressures from climate risks, regulatory changes like Solvency II, and digital disruption. Unipol competes with peers such as Generali and Allianz, maintaining a top position in Italy's non-life segment.
